We range from age of 52 to 77, many of us are grandmothers and some are great grandmothers. We became a hiking group in 1995. Inspired by our own desire to make our dreams come true and wanting to live life to the fullest, we all have the same thoughts in mind. We are careful women who try to avoid potentially dangerous situations, but have had some harrowing experiences to remind us of life's fragility and appreciate the friendship and dependency we have for our fellow hikers and friends.
